In the future if you are going to buy Blackhawk use the label on the box side to know what sort of films you are dealing with.
Many sellers do not have any idea when selling films but with Blackhawk box you can get much info.
So, beside that prefix number which is usually followed by catalog number (e.g 880-xxx-xxx) there is also FTG info stands for Footage. So if it is written FTG 425 = 425 feet films.
Blackhawk was so honest on the length of film. And sometime very much generous by putting a bit more than the max length of the reel (while on contrary many companies put 150-175 feet film on 200 feet reels)
